The Land Institute of Pará( ITERPA), the public agency responsible for the land regularisation of rural and urban public lands in the State of Pará, and YouX, a Brazilian company specialising in the development of solutions that integrate geotechnology and AI, have revealed the results of a technological innovation project that promoted the modernisation of land regularisation, increasing efficiency in the analysis of land titling processes, allowing the reduction of the average term for issuing property titles in the state from eight years to just 23 days – benefiting more than 200,000 people. limited access to public policies such as rural credit and housing programs, especially by the most vulnerable populations.
In addition, the absence of integrated data represented an obstacle to monitoring and combating illegal practices such as land grabbing and irregular deforestation.
This advance is the result of the use of the Land Registration and Regularization System( SICARF), a fully digital platform, the result of the partnership between ITERPA’ s highly qualified knowledge in land regularisation and YOUX’ s technological expertise, which automates and integrates the entire flow of rural and urban land regularisation from the initial registration of a property to the issuance of the title.

Key innovations that modernise land governance
• 100 % digital workflow from initial registration to title issuance
• AI and machine learning automate document analysis detect territorial overlaps and improve technical accuracy
• Remote inspections using satellite imagery and georeferencing
• Offline field module for areas with low connectivity
• Interoperability with notary offices national databases and gov. br secure authentication
• Digital signatures + QR Code ensure legal validity and combat fraud
• Modular scalable architecture adopted by AP, BA, MA, RO, RR and ITESP
• National recognition: three Safe Soil Awards 2024 / 2025 and adoption by the Federal Government( MDA) as Brazil’ s official platform for land regularisation
• 44,000 + property titles issued( 14,780 urban and 30,211 rural)
• 200,000 + people benefited directly
• Average issuing time reduced from 8 years to 23 days
• ~ 2 million hectares regularised including 1 million hectares for forest peoples( indigenous, quilombola, riverside, extractivist, rubber tappers and other traditional communities)
• 45 quilombola territorial domain titles issued following rigorous technical, legal and community consultation processes
• 14 million hectares incorporated into public property by the State of Pará
• 190 % growth in titles issued in 2024 compared to 2023
“ Together with YouX, we developed SICARF and transformed the entire land regularisation process. The Government of the State of Pará understood that in order to develop the State, produce sustainably and preserve the living forest it would be necessary to prioritise the land agenda. In this sense it decided to make investments in innovation and technological development to modernise this important public service provision. By managing to build a technological platform for land regularisation it was possible to regularise more than 44 thousand titles, 14,780 of which were urban and 30,211 rural accounting for about 2 million hectares with approximately 1 million for forest peoples including indigenous peoples, quilombola communities, riverside dwellers, extractivists and rubber tappers and other traditional populations.
Before the implementation of SICARF, all processing and analysis was carried out manually requiring interested parties to travel to the agency’ s headquarters both for the generation of protocols and for monitoring the process.
